About This Food

Chicken nuggets are small, bite-sized pieces of chicken that are breaded and fried or baked, widely consumed and enjoyed by people of all ages. The calories in chicken nuggets is 49.1. They provide protein for muscle building and repair, and carbohydrates for energy. Chicken nuggets also contain some fat. They may contain sodium, so those watching their sodium intake should be mindful of portion sizes. Not ideal for those aiming for weight loss due to the frying process, which increases fat content. A serving of 3-5 nuggets per day can be a reasonable part of a balanced diet. Moderate impact on weight management. Consider baking them instead of frying for a lower-fat option.
